Kansai International Airport is a international scheduled-service gateway for Osaka, Japan. Osaka's built-up core sits roughly 38 km from the terminal area. Operations run on Asia/Tokyo (UTC+09:00, JST). Live weather is temporarily unavailable. With 5 other indexable airports in its surrounding network, it works well as a reference point for regional flight planning and timezone checks.
Kansai International Airport (KIX / RJBB) is at 34.4273° N, 135.2440° E, elevation 26 ft (8 m), serving Osaka, Japan.

Kansai International Airport, commonly known as Kankū is the primary international airport in the Greater Osaka Area of Japan and the closest international airport to the cities of Osaka, Kyoto, and Kobe.

OurAirports classifies KIX as a large airport with scheduled service; the airport name and codes identify it as an international gateway for Osaka.
KIX (RJBB) is a near sea-level field at 26 ft (8 m) in the subtropics, kept in the curated set for its route, timezone, and market-planning value.
KIX sits in a broader regional network with 5 nearby curated alternatives, so airline choice and connection strategy are part of the planning story here.
KIX's runway record lists 2 runways, with the longest runway at 13,123 ft / 4,000 m and source surfaces recorded as asphalt (2).
Kansai Airports is the clearest operator or management signal we currently have on file for KIX.

Kansai International Airport is in the Asia/Tokyo timezone (UTC+09:00, JST).
Kansai International Airport uses IATA code KIX and ICAO code RJBB.
Kansai International Airport is located in Osaka, Japan at coordinates 34.4273° N, 135.2440° E, with an elevation of 26 ft (8 m) (near sea-level field in the subtropics).
Kansai International Airport sits roughly 38 km from the nearest mapped city center for Osaka.
Tokushima (TKS) is one of the closest route references on this page, with an estimated travel window of 55m, destination timezone Asia/Tokyo, and a +0h difference from KIX.
Kansai International Airport sits inside Japan, where civil aviation oversight is led by the Japan Civil Aviation Bureau (JCAB).
KIX's curated peers in Japan on this site include UKB Kobe, ITM Osaka, TKS Tokushima, plus 3 more.
Kansai International Airport's source-backed operational summary lists 2 runways, with the longest runway recorded at 13,123 ft / 4,000 m; identifiers include 06L/24R, 06R/24L.
